Actor Ralph Waite, who played John Walton, Sr. on "The Waltons," had a long career in features, as well as on television and the stage, prior to joining the cast of the CBS drama. He made his Broadway debut in the 1960 production of "Marathon '33," and his feature film debut in "Cool Hand Luke" (opposite future "Waltons" guest star Morgan Woodward) in 1967. While the television series took place on a fictional Waltons Mountain, in Virginia, and the book on Spencers Mountain in Wyoming, both are actually based on Hamners hometown of Schuyler, VA. Consequently, it should come as no surprise that the Waltons Mountain Museum is located right here in Schuyler, VA. Virginia is only ever depicted on screen as a baby (in the shows final two seasons) and a toddler (in the 1982 reunion special Mother's Day on Walton's Mountain), but her eventual death at the age of 17 is mentioned in the fourth TV film, A Walton Thanksgiving Reunion. The series, which aired from 1972 to 1981, is told from the perspective of John Walton Jr. (aka "John-Boy"), who lived with his parents, grandparents, and six siblings in the fictitious Virginia community of Waltons Mountain during the Great Depression and World War II.
